Current Employee1.9Oct 5, 2025Company relies heavily on legacy clients and mainframe renewals. They have acquired many good products and companies, but still lag in the AI space. Most revenue resides in the same accounts YOY. Currently undergoing lots of changes. Not a bad entry level role but I wouldn’t recommend staying beyond the 2-3 year mark unless you have a golden territory.
